Understanding Commodity Asset Tokenization
Commodity asset tokenization is the process of representing physical commodities such as gold, oil, metals, or agricultural goods as digital tokens on a blockchain network. Each token corresponds to a specific quantity or value of the underlying asset. For example, one token might represent one gram of gold stored in a secure vault, or a barrel of oil tracked through verified supply chain systems.
These tokens are typically backed by real-world reserves held by custodians, warehouses, or financial institutions. Blockchain technology ensures that ownership records, transfers, and settlements are recorded immutably, reducing reliance on intermediaries and manual reconciliation systems.
Smart contracts play a critical role by automating key functions such as ownership transfers, pricing updates, compliance checks, and settlement execution. This creates a more efficient and transparent commodity trading infrastructure compared to traditional systems.
Why Commodity Markets Are Being Digitized
Commodity markets are undergoing asset tokenization due to several structural inefficiencies that blockchain technology directly addresses.
Traditional commodity trading involves multiple intermediaries such as brokers, clearinghouses, custodians, and banks. Each layer introduces delays, costs, and operational risks. Settlement cycles can take days or even weeks, especially in cross-border transactions.
Additionally, access to commodity investment is often restricted to institutional players or large-scale traders due to high capital requirements and regulatory complexity. Retail investors have limited exposure to physical commodities beyond ETFs or derivative instruments. Tokenization solves these challenges by introducing digital ownership, fractional participation, and real-time settlement capabilities.
Tokenization of Gold: Digital Safe-Haven Assets
Gold has been one of the earliest and most widely adopted commodities in tokenized form. Its intrinsic value, global acceptance, and physical stability make it ideal for blockchain representation.
How Gold Tokenization Works
Gold tokens are backed by physical gold stored in certified vaults. Each token corresponds to a specific weight of gold, often verified through third-party audits. Ownership is recorded on the blockchain, enabling investors to buy, sell, or transfer gold exposure instantly.
Key Market Opportunities
Gold tokenization introduces several advantages:
- Fractional ownership of gold reserves
- Real-time trading without physical delivery constraints
- Lower storage and insurance costs
- Global accessibility without geographical limitations
This model enhances liquidity in gold markets, allowing investors to move in and out of positions more efficiently than traditional bullion systems.
Institutional and Retail Impact
Institutions benefit from faster settlement cycles and reduced operational overhead, while retail investors gain direct exposure to a historically stable asset without requiring physical storage. This democratization of gold ownership is reshaping global demand dynamics.
Tokenization of Oil: Transforming Energy Trading
Oil markets are among the most complex commodity ecosystems, involving exploration companies, refiners, logistics providers, and financial intermediaries. Tokenization is introducing transparency and efficiency into this highly fragmented system.
Digital Representation of Oil Assets
Oil tokenization can represent physical barrels stored in reserves or future production output from energy companies. These tokens can be traded on blockchain-based commodity platforms, enabling near-instant settlement and price discovery.
Key Advantages in Oil Markets
- Faster settlement in global energy trades
- Reduced reliance on centralized clearing systems
- Improved supply chain transparency
- Real-time tracking of commodity movement
Tokenization also enables more efficient hedging strategies for producers and consumers. Energy companies can issue tokens linked to future production, securing upfront capital while giving investors exposure to oil price movements.
Impact on Energy Finance
By digitizing oil markets, tokenization reduces friction in global energy financing. It allows capital to flow more efficiently into production, refining, and distribution networks, improving liquidity across the energy sector.
Tokenization of Raw Materials and Industrial Commodities
Beyond gold and oil, tokenization is expanding into a wide range of raw materials such as:
- Precious metals (silver, platinum, palladium)
- Industrial metals (copper, aluminum, nickel)
- Agricultural commodities (wheat, coffee, soybeans)
- Construction materials and rare earth elements
Supply Chain Digitization
Raw material tokenization is deeply connected to supply chain transparency. Each stage from extraction to transportation to storage can be recorded on blockchain systems, ensuring authenticity and traceability.
This is particularly important for industries requiring ethical sourcing verification, such as electronics manufacturing and sustainable agriculture.
Industrial Use Cases
Tokenized raw materials support several applications:
- Commodity-backed financing for manufacturers
- Transparent sourcing for ESG-compliant supply chains
- Automated settlement between suppliers and buyers
- Real-time pricing based on verified inventory levels
These innovations reduce fraud, improve efficiency, and enhance trust in global trade ecosystems.

Challenges in Commodity Tokenization
Despite its advantages, commodity tokenization faces several challenges:
- Regulatory uncertainty across jurisdictions
- Dependence on trusted custodians for physical asset backing
- Integration with legacy commodity trading systems
- Market adoption and liquidity limitations in early-stage platforms
- Technological risks in smart contract security
Addressing these challenges requires coordinated efforts between regulators, financial institutions, and blockchain infrastructure providers.
The Role of Blockchain Infrastructure and Smart Contracts
Blockchain networks serve as the foundation of commodity tokenization. Smart contracts automate trading logic, ownership transfers, and compliance processes.
Key functions include:
- Verifying asset backing through oracles
- Automating settlement and clearing
- Enforcing regulatory compliance rules
- Distributing dividends or yield from commodity-linked assets
This reduces dependency on centralized institutions while improving operational efficiency.
